Speed and Torque Control
SPEED CONTROL
The
VERSADRIVE
V100T has both Mechanical and Electronic Speed and Torque control.
The mechanical speed selector is 2 position a slider, positioned on the side of the motor gearbox.
The mechanical speed position should be set first, choosing the lowest gear ratio will provide the
best torque.
ALWAYS check that the mechanical speed selector is fully in position before starting the motor.
The electronic speed control is via a rotary thumbwheel on the side of the motor. The electronic
speed control should be used as a fine adjustment after the mechanical speed has been set.
The speed ranges are shown in the table below.
